Dragon Ball FighterZ – How to Get FighterZ Working on Steam Deck (Offline Only)

This is a guide that will show you how to get FighterZ to work on steam deck. There are two sections to this guide, getting the game running on Linux and Making the SteamDeck controller work.

Guide to Get FighterZ Working on Steam Deck

All credit goes to Benoniy!

Installing ProtonGE

Installing ProtonUp-Qt

  • Hold the power button until a menu appears.
  • Press ‘Switch to desktop’.
  • Click on ‘Discover’ (Third icon on the taskbar. It looks like a blue bag).
  • Click on the search bar at the top left.
  • Use (steam + x) to bring up the onscreen keyboard and search for ‘proton’.
  • Install ‘ProtonUp-Qt’.

Installing ProtonGE

  • At this point you should close the steam client. You can do this by right clicking on the steam icon at the bottom left (press in the left track pad to right click) and the clicking ‘exit steam’
  • Once ProtonUp-Qt has finished installing you can open it from the application launcher at the bottom left (It is located in the Utilities section)
  • After its open, click add version.
  • Change the Version field to ‘Proton-6.5-GE-2’.
  • After proton is installed close the application and re-open Steam.
  • Find DBFZ in your games list and click on it.
  • Click the gear cog on the right hand side and go to Properties… -> Comparability.
  • Click ‘Force the use of a specific Steam Play compatibility tool’ and select ‘Proton-6.5-GE-2’ in the drop down.

Running DBFZ Without Easy Anti-cheat

  • Start by running the game at least once and letting it fail. You can do this from either the desktop or gaming modes.
  • Now that it has failed return to desktop mode.
  • Open Dolphin by clicking the folder icon on the taskbar.
  • Open the menu at the top right of the window under the ‘x’ and ensure that ‘Show hidden files’ is enabled.
  • Go to the home directory located at the top of the left hand menu and then into the .config folder.
  • Now go to protonfixes -> localfixes (if they do not exist create them).
  • Using the menu at the top right again. Click create new… -> text file…
  • Name the new file 678950.py
  • Click on the file to open it and paste in the following text.
from protonfixes import util
def main():
util.replace_command('DBFighterZ.exe','RED/Binaries/Win64/RED-Win64-Shipping.exe'')
util.append_argument('-eac-nop-loaded')
util.protontricks('hidewineexports=enable')
  • Run the game and it should boot.

Fixing the Steam Deck Controls

  • Exit out of desktop mode.
  • Start the game.
  • Once the game has started click the ‘Steam’ Button.
  • Go to DRAGON BALL FighterZ -> Controller Settings.
  • Click ‘Controller Settings’.
  • Click on the current layout at the top of the men.
  • Change tabs to Community Layouts.
  • Scroll down until you find ‘Steam Deck compatibility controls for DBFZ’ by Benoniy.
  • Select the scheme (UpVote it if you like it).
  • The game should now be completely playable offline.
Egor Opleuha
About Egor Opleuha 7722 Articles
Egor Opleuha, also known as Juzzzie, is the Editor-in-Chief of Gameplay Tips. He is a writer with more than 12 years of experience in writing and editing online content. His favorite game was and still is the third part of the legendary Heroes of Might and Magic saga. He prefers to spend all his free time playing retro games and new indie games.

Be the first to comment

Leave a Reply

Your email address will not be published.


*